Durban Gamer | 18 Jun 2016 4:36 a.m. PST |
Thanks, very useful pics indeed. In getting reasonable matches it's not such much height variations as breadth of faces/heads. |
deflatermouse | 18 Jun 2016 4:36 a.m. PST |
You haven't included the QRF/TSS Skinners Horse/Irregulars with Lance or Sword. I have found them to be in the middle size-wise to the older Freikorps 15s and the new Black Hat horses. Black Hat seem very solid in comparison. |
